Company Description
Stellar is a decentralized protocol for sending and receiving money, in any pair of currencies, directly on the internet. Stellar enables users to transfer money on their network directly, without banks, and without fees. It was originally created by Jed McCaleb, the founder of Mt. Gox and co-founder of Ripple. | Sharechain is developing a Proof-of-Work cryptocurrency platform. Their network is currently fueled by the Ethereum-based SSS token. Their marketing materials are unclear and do not offer any information about its advantages. | Diamond (DMD) is a Proof-of-Stake coin focused on scarcity. Their marketing materials emphasize the limited circulation of the coin, and the benefits of the network's incentivized cloud mining system, which rewards users for contributing their computing resources. |
